Common Null0.6886345260382692.exe Errors on Windows

Confronting errors linked to null0.6886345260382692.exe can be a daunting task due to the diversity of underlying causes, which might include software incompatibility, obsolete drivers, or even malware presence. In the section below, we've enumerated the most frequently encountered errors related to null0.6886345260382692.exe in order to assist you in comprehending and potentially rectifying the issues.

  • Null0.6886345260382692.exe - System Error: This warning is displayed when the system experiences a problem due to an executable file. This could occur because of software interference, corruption of system files, or lack of necessary system resources.
  • Null0.6886345260382692.exe - Bad Image Error:: This error message indicates that Windows cannot run null0.6886345260382692.exe because it's either corrupted, or the associated DLL file is missing or corrupted.
  • Error 0xc0000142: This alert pops up when an application fails to initiate properly. This could be the result of software glitches, damaged files, or complications with the Windows registry.
  • Application Not Found: This error is displayed when the system is unable to locate the required application. This can happen because the application has been moved, deleted, or the file path is incorrect.
  • Access is Denied: This warning pops up when the system denies access to a particular file or resource. Reasons could include limited user permissions, complications with file ownership, or strict file permissions.

In this guide, we will aim to resolve issues related to null0.6886345260382692.exe by utilizing the Deployment Image Servicing and Management (DISM) tool to scan and repair Windows system files.

Step 1: Open Command Prompt

Step 1: Open Command Prompt Thumbnail
  1. Press the Windows key.

  2. Type Command Prompt in the search bar.

  3.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.

Step 2: Run DISM Scan

Step 2: Run DISM Scan Thumbnail
  1. In the Command Prompt window, type DISM /Online /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ealth and press Enter.

  2. Allow the Deployment Image Servicing and Management tool to scan your system and correct any errors it detects.

Step 3: Review Results

Step 3: Review Results Thumbnail
  1. Review the results once the scan is completed.

In this guide, we will attempt to fix the null0.6886345260382692.exe error by scanning Windows system files.

Step 1: Open Command Prompt

Step 1: Open Command Prompt Thumbnail
  1. Press the Windows key.

  2. Type Command Prompt in the search bar.

  3.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.

Step 2: Run SFC Scan

Step 2: Run SFC Scan Thumbnail
  1. In the Command Prompt window, type sfc /scannow and press Enter.

  2. Allow the System File Checker to scan your system for errors.

Step 3: Review Results and Repair Errors

Step 3: Review Results and Repair Errors Thumbnail
  1. Review the scan results once completed.

  2. Follow the on-screen instructions to repair any errors found.
